The biggest wide receiver currently on the Bengals’ roster is in a fight to make the final cut, and his size will likely work to his advantage.
Auden Tate, a 6-5, 228-lb receiver from Florida State, was drafted by the Bengals in the seventh round with the 253rd overall pick. He’s not a guarantee to make the final cuts, but he’s certainly making an impression with his ability to create space and make flashy catches.
Tate ran just a 4.68 40-yard dash, so he’s not especially fast, but he’s got the size and the length to make up for it, and his teammates are taking notice.
